I think a lot of this game has to do with timing. When the first pics of the Vivid Orange came out I knew I wanted one, but I waited until the configurator was online to build and price a 2022 to be sure. I forwarded the build to my dealer who I’ve dealt with before and asked them if they could make this happen or should I go elsewhere. They told me to come in and offered me MSRP + any specials at the time of sale. We didn’t discuss my trade at the time, but the car was 100% maintained by them so they knew the car. I won’t allow myself to look at their website to see what they are selling it for…

The used car market is still hot because that is what kept many dealerships afloat during the pandemic and ongoing supply chain debacle. New car availability is still shaky at best and I believe they made a conscious decision to take a guaranteed sale and make a profit on my trade. Some (Many?) dealers are charging well above MSRP for “off the lot” cars, so build and buy is the way to go IMO.

Bottom line: I feel lucky to have gotten this deal in the current climate. There are tons of horror stories on this forum and some people may give up. Between supply issues and build constraints and factory shutdowns I managed to thread the needle and snag the car I wanted and built in the span of 15 weeks.

There are current constraints on ZL1’s and now the 2SS so I don’t know how long someone will have to wait to get a car. But they did produce a fair number of these cars just a month or so ago.

Got to have that NEW CAR SMELL . I have had many new and used cars in the past. In fact I was a used car dealer for over 25 years . I like to know the vehicle was broken it and serviced right from day one. I am necrotic, I like to run a new vehicle for 1000 miles and drain the trans and diff and refill with redline . Same with oil. I like to use Mobil one European formula oil, and a ac Delco filter or better. I never race the engine till it is up to full operating temp. And I never press the redline or bang gears. Not saying other folks don't take care of a car , but with a new car im sure any thing that go's wrong is the fault of the factory in design or QC , and not my fault.
